Windows虚拟机无法显示?快来看!
windows虚拟机不显示

首页 2025-01-28 07:32:08



Windows虚拟机不显示问题深度剖析与解决方案 在信息化高速发展的今天,虚拟机技术已经成为IT领域不可或缺的一部分

    无论是开发测试、教育学习还是企业应用,虚拟机都以其灵活性和高效性赢得了广泛的认可

    然而,在使用Windows虚拟机的过程中,用户有时会遇到虚拟机不显示的问题,这不仅影响了工作效率,还可能带来一系列连锁反应

    本文将深入剖析Windows虚拟机不显示的原因,并提供一系列切实可行的解决方案,以期帮助用户迅速摆脱困境

     一、问题概述 Windows虚拟机不显示,通常表现为虚拟机窗口无法打开、屏幕黑屏或显示异常等现象

    这一问题可能出现在多种虚拟机软件上,如VMware、VirtualBox、Hyper-V等,且不受Windows版本(如Windows 7、Windows 10、Windows Server等)的限制

    虚拟机不显示不仅影响了用户的直观操作,更可能导致虚拟机内的应用程序无法正常运行,从而对工作和学习造成严重影响

     二、问题原因分析 2.1 虚拟机配置错误 虚拟机配置错误是导致不显示问题的常见原因之一

    错误的显示设置、内存分配不足、处理器兼容性设置不当等都可能导致虚拟机无法正常显示

    例如,在VMware中,如果虚拟机的显示适配器类型与宿主机不兼容,或者虚拟机的内存分配过低,都可能导致虚拟机启动后无法显示

     2.2 显卡驱动问题 显卡驱动是虚拟机与宿主机之间图像传输的桥梁

    如果显卡驱动不兼容、损坏或未正确安装,虚拟机可能无法正确识别并显示图像

    特别是在使用较新或较旧的显卡硬件时,显卡驱动的兼容性问题尤为突出

     2.3 虚拟机软件故障 虚拟机软件本身也可能存在故障,如软件bug、版本不兼容等

    这些故障可能导致虚拟机在启动或运行过程中出现异常,从而引发不显示问题

     2.4 硬件资源冲突 在某些情况下,虚拟机与宿主机之间的硬件资源冲突也可能导致不显示问题

    例如,如果虚拟机占用了宿主机上的某个关键硬件资源(如特定的内存地址或I/O端口),可能导致虚拟机无法正常显示

     2.5 系统权限问题 系统权限不足也可能导致虚拟机不显示

    例如,在Windows操作系统中,如果虚拟机软件或相关组件没有足够的权限访问必要的系统资源,可能导致虚拟机启动失败或显示异常

     三、解决方案 针对Windows虚拟机不显示的问题,我们可以从以下几个方面入手进行排查和解决: 3.1 检查并调整虚拟机配置 首先,我们需要检查虚拟机的配置设置,确保显示适配器类型、内存分配、处理器兼容性等设置与宿主机兼容

    在VMware中,我们可以尝试更改虚拟机的显示适配器类型(如从VMware SVGA II更改为VMware SVGA 3D),并适当增加虚拟机的内存分配

    在VirtualBox中,我们可以尝试启用3D加速或调整虚拟屏幕的分辨率

     3.2 更新或重新安装显卡驱动 显卡驱动的兼容性和稳定性对虚拟机的显示至关重要

    我们可以尝试更新宿主机上的显卡驱动到最新版本,或者卸载并重新安装显卡驱动以解决兼容性问题

    此外,我们还可以尝试在虚拟机中安装或更新适用于虚拟环境的显卡驱动(如VMware Tools中的VMware SVGA驱动)

     3.3 修复或重装虚拟机软件 如果虚拟机软件本身存在故障,我们可以尝试修复或重装虚拟机软件以解决问题

    在修复过程中,我们可以使用虚拟机软件自带的修复工具或命令行工具进行修复

    如果修复无效,我们可以考虑卸载虚拟机软件并重新安装最新版本

     3.4 解决硬件资源冲突 针对硬件资源冲突问题,我们可以尝试关闭宿主机上的其他占用关键硬件资源的程序或服务,以确保虚拟机有足够的硬件资源可用

    此外,我们还可以尝试更改虚拟机的硬件配置(如内存大小、CPU数量等)以避免与宿主机上的其他程序发生冲突

     3.5 提升系统权限 如果系统权限不足导致虚拟机不显示,我们可以尝试以管理员身份运行虚拟机软件或相关组件

    在Windows操作系统中,我们可以右击虚拟机软件的快捷方式或可执行文件,选择“以管理员身份运行”选项来提升权限

    此外,我们还可以检查并修改虚拟机软件或相关组件的安全策略设置以确保其有足够的权限访问系统资源

     四、预防措施 为了避免Windows虚拟机不显示问题的发生,我们可以采取以下预防措施: - 定期更新虚拟机软件和显卡驱动到最新版本以确保兼容性和稳定性; - 在配置虚拟机时,根据宿主机的硬件和软件环境选择合适的配置选项; - 定期备份虚拟机文件和配置文件以防止数据丢失; - 在使用虚拟机时,避免同时运行大量占用系统资源的程序或服务以减少硬件资源冲突的风险; - 定期检查并修复系统漏洞和安全问题以提高系统的整体稳定性

     五、结语 Windows虚拟机不显示问题虽然复杂多变,但只要我们深入剖析其原因并采取切实可行的解决方案,就能够迅速摆脱困境并恢复虚拟机的正常使用

    通过加强预防措施的落实和执行力度,我们还可以进一步降低虚拟机不显示问题的发生概率并提高工作效率

    希望本文能够为广大虚拟机用户提供有益的参考和借鉴!

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道